hoarder-app / hoarder

A self-hostable bookmark-everything app (links, notes and images) with AI-based automatic tagging and full text search
https://hoarder.app
GNU Affero General Public License v3.0
4.56k stars 151 forks source link

Firefox Bookmarks Backend Feature Request/Idea #514

Closed phillippradoxyz closed 2 days ago

phillippradoxyz commented 1 week ago

Not sure how difficult this would be to implement, but would it be possible in the future to just make our browser bookmarks the backend for Hoarder? What I mean is that Firefox (for example) already has a robust bookmarking system. It's just ugly and hard to navigate/organize visually. And Hoarder is beautiful and easy to navigate and organize. I would love to just sync my bookmarks via Firefox, and use something like Hoarder to manager and edit them. It seems like this solution would be a good alternative to self-hosting, and in my mind, sounds like a great idea.

kamtschatka commented 1 week ago

What do you mean with "a good alternative to self-hosting"? You'd still have to self-host hoarder as a backend. Theoretically it would be possible to create and modify bookmarks in firefox or forward them to hoarder, but we'd have to keep it in sync with a permanent connection to hoarder make it seemless and if the connection is lost, have it sync again.

phillippradoxyz commented 4 days ago

Well let me clarify, I have no idea if this is possible or even worth the effort given the payoff. But what I am suggesting would be just using the Hoarder apps and extensions to query existing bookmarks via something like your Firefox account by hooking into the API or something without using the Hoarder sync server. So instead of connecting to your instance of Hoarder, you just sign in to your Firefox account and pull in bookmarks from there. Then people could use Hoarder as a front end without needing to host anything, and they could just work with their existing bookmarks. The obvious downside to this is that your Hoarder settings, tags, and lists wouldn't sync to other devices without hosting a sync server since those won't sync with Firefox. Again, not sure if it's possible or worth it since I don't know the technical details about Hoarder, but it was just an idea I had.

kamtschatka commented 2 days ago

While that is possible, this way there is no crawler and it goes against the whole idea of hoarder. Sounds like you want a nicer bookmark manager for firefox, from what I can see, there are already extensions like this.